Where it comes from
Originating from France, chocolate mousse is a decadent creation that emerged in the 18th century, evolving through the years into a beloved dessert that showcases fine chocolate craftsmanship.
In the kitchen
Typically served chilled, chocolate mousse is a sophisticated dessert that can stand alone or serve as a filling for cakes and pastries, delighting diners with its light yet rich character.
Across cuisines
Chocolate mousse is a dessert made from chocolate, eggs, and cream, known for its airy texture and rich cocoa flavor. It is typically served chilled and can be garnished with whipped cream or berries. Variations may include the addition of liqueurs or spices for enhanced flavor.
